Jdid SWOT Analysis

Updated: October 1, 2025 • 2025-Q4 Analysis

The Jdid SWOT analysis reveals a classic high-growth narrative: a company with formidable strengths in logistics and brand pitted against significant profitability challenges and intense competition. The core tension is between scaling its ecosystem and achieving sustainable unit economics. Its proprietary logistics network is a powerful, defensible moat, and the opportunity to expand its fintech services offers a clear path to improved margins and customer lifetime value. The key priorities correctly identify this balancing act. To win, Jdid must now pivot from a 'growth-at-all-costs' mindset to one of 'efficient, defensible growth,' leveraging its data and ecosystem to build a profitable, long-term leader. This requires immense operational discipline to simplify the user experience and translate market share into lasting financial strength.

Strengths

  • LOGISTICS: Proprietary network covers 95% of pop. in core markets
  • BRAND: Top 2 brand awareness for e-commerce in Indonesia & Vietnam
  • ECOSYSTEM: 40% of marketplace users also use Jdid Pay monthly
  • DATA: Massive first-party data on consumer purchases and logistics
  • SELLERS: Over 5 million active sellers, creating a strong network effect

Weaknesses

  • PROFITABILITY: Still burning cash with net loss of $450M last year
  • COMPLEXITY: Bloated app features hurt user experience, NPS of 45
  • DEPENDENCE: Heavy reliance on China for manufactured goods sourcing
  • TALENT: High competition for senior tech talent in Jakarta and Singapore
  • MARGINS: Intense price wars with competitors are compressing margins

Opportunities

  • FINTECH: Untapped demand for seller financing and consumer insurance
  • GROCERY: Online grocery penetration is <5%, poised for rapid growth
  • SOCIAL: Integrate live shopping to capitalize on social commerce trends
  • B2B: Leverage logistics network to offer B2B fulfillment services
  • EXPANSION: New market entry into the Middle East and North Africa

Threats

  • COMPETITION: Aggressive pricing and subsidies from Shopee and TikTok
  • REGULATION: Increasing government scrutiny on data privacy and anti-trust
  • ECONOMY: Macroeconomic headwinds and currency fluctuations in key markets
  • GEOPOLITICS: Supply chain disruptions from regional political instability
  • CYBERSECURITY: Growing risk of sophisticated attacks on platform data

Key Priorities

  • PROFITABILITY: Achieve unit economic profitability in core markets
  • LOGISTICS: Solidify logistics dominance as the key competitive moat
  • FINTECH: Accelerate fintech integration to boost user LTV and margins
  • EXPERIENCE: Simplify the user experience to drive retention and NPS

Jdid Competitive Forces

Threat of New Entry

MODERATE: High capital required for logistics and brand building is a major barrier, but niche players or tech giants can still enter.

Supplier Power

LOW: Millions of fragmented sellers and brands compete for access to Jdid's large customer base, giving Jdid significant leverage.

Buyer Power

HIGH: Low switching costs for consumers who can easily compare prices across multiple platforms, forcing competitive pricing and service.

Threat of Substitution

MODERATE: Consumers can substitute with offline retail or specialized vertical platforms, but the convenience of the super-app is sticky.

Competitive Rivalry

VERY HIGH: Intense rivalry from well-funded players like Shopee, Lazada, and TikTok Shop, leading to price wars and high marketing spend.
